WHO raises concerns over US vaccination policy

12 August 2026 18:10

WHO Director-General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us has raised concerns over US vaccination policy after the country decided to scale back its childhood vaccination schedule, saying that vaccination is one of the most effective ways to prevent dangerous diseases.

Sharing a post on X, he noted that the World Health Organisation is concerned that recent changes to immunisation policy in the United States are not consistent with data accumulated through decades of research showing when children are most vulnerable to disease, when vaccines provide the strongest protection, how many doses are needed and which vaccines can safely be given together, Caliber.Az reports.

“Every parent wants to keep their children safe, and vaccines are among the most powerful tools for doing that, making deadly diseases preventable,” the Ghebreyesus added.

He stressed that the evidence behind vaccination recommendations is continuously reviewed as new data emerge from around the world.

According to the WHO chief, the current evidence is unequivocal that vaccines, including the measles, mumps and rubella (MMR) vaccine, are safe and do not cause autism.

“Delaying vaccines or separating doses unnecessarily does not make vaccination safer and can leave children unprotected,” he remarked.

In his words, global evidence and recommendations, including those issued by the WHO, are used by national experts when developing vaccination policies and they take into account factors such as local disease patterns, healthcare systems and the needs of their populations when deciding which vaccines and immunisation schedules are most appropriate.

“Vaccination policy should be guided by rigorous, independent and transparent review of the best available science, not by political influence,” Ghebreyesus explained.
